You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 
Chris Lu e47054a7e7
mount: improve small file write performance (#8769)
1 day ago
..
meta_cache Add data file compaction to iceberg maintenance (Phase 2) (#8503) 2 weeks ago
page_writer mount: async flush on close() when writebackCache is enabled (#8727) 4 days ago
unmount go fix 1 month ago
dirty_pages_chunked.go Fix: prevent panic when swap file creation fails (#7957) 3 months ago
error_classifier.go Enable writeback_cache and async_dio FUSE options (#7980) 3 months ago
filehandle.go mount: implement create for rsync temp files (#8749) 2 days ago
filehandle_map.go mount: async flush on close() when writebackCache is enabled (#8727) 4 days ago
filehandle_read.go mount: make metadata cache rebuilds snapshot-consistent (#8531) 3 weeks ago
filehandle_test.go Fix S3 delete for non-empty directory markers (#8740) 3 days ago
filer_conf.go s3api: fix static IAM policy enforcement after reload (#8532) 3 weeks ago
inode_to_path.go mount: make metadata cache rebuilds snapshot-consistent (#8531) 3 weeks ago
inode_to_path_test.go mount: make metadata cache rebuilds snapshot-consistent (#8531) 3 weeks ago
locked_entry.go chore: execute goimports to format the code (#7983) 3 months ago
metadata_events.go mount: make metadata cache rebuilds snapshot-consistent (#8531) 3 weeks ago
metadata_flush_retry.go weed/mount: simplify metadata flush retry returns (#8763) 2 days ago
metadata_flush_retry_test.go Add FUSE integration tests for POSIX file locking (#8752) 2 days ago
page_writer.go Fix: prevent panic when swap file creation fails (#7957) 3 months ago
page_writer_pattern.go atomic operation 4 years ago
posix_file_lock.go Add FUSE integration tests for POSIX file locking (#8752) 2 days ago
posix_file_lock_test.go Add FUSE integration tests for POSIX file locking (#8752) 2 days ago
rdma_client.go fix(mount): return dropped error (#8623) 2 weeks ago
weedfs.go mount: improve small file write performance (#8769) 1 day ago
weedfs_access.go mount: implement create for rsync temp files (#8749) 2 days ago
weedfs_async_flush.go mount: improve small file write performance (#8769) 1 day ago
weedfs_attr.go Enable writeback_cache and async_dio FUSE options (#7980) 3 months ago
weedfs_attr_darwin.go Enable writeback_cache and async_dio FUSE options (#7980) 3 months ago
weedfs_attr_freebsd.go Enable writeback_cache and async_dio FUSE options (#7980) 3 months ago
weedfs_attr_linux.go Enable writeback_cache and async_dio FUSE options (#7980) 3 months ago
weedfs_dir_lookup.go Enable writeback_cache and async_dio FUSE options (#7980) 3 months ago
weedfs_dir_mkrm.go mount: make metadata cache rebuilds snapshot-consistent (#8531) 3 weeks ago
weedfs_dir_read.go mount: make metadata cache rebuilds snapshot-consistent (#8531) 3 weeks ago
weedfs_dir_read_test.go mount: make metadata cache rebuilds snapshot-consistent (#8531) 3 weeks ago
weedfs_file_copy_range.go Use filer-side copy for mounted whole-file copy_file_range (#8747) 2 days ago
weedfs_file_copy_range_test.go Use filer-side copy for mounted whole-file copy_file_range (#8747) 2 days ago
weedfs_file_io.go mount: implement create for rsync temp files (#8749) 2 days ago
weedfs_file_lock.go Add FUSE integration tests for POSIX file locking (#8752) 2 days ago
weedfs_file_lseek.go Enable writeback_cache and async_dio FUSE options (#7980) 3 months ago
weedfs_file_mkrm.go mount: improve small file write performance (#8769) 1 day ago
weedfs_file_mkrm_test.go mount: improve small file write performance (#8769) 1 day ago
weedfs_file_read.go Enable writeback_cache and async_dio FUSE options (#7980) 3 months ago
weedfs_file_sync.go Add FUSE integration tests for POSIX file locking (#8752) 2 days ago
weedfs_file_write.go Enable writeback_cache and async_dio FUSE options (#7980) 3 months ago
weedfs_filehandle.go mount: improve small file write performance (#8769) 1 day ago
weedfs_forget.go mount: async flush on close() when writebackCache is enabled (#8727) 4 days ago
weedfs_grpc_server.go chore: execute goimports to format the code (#7983) 3 months ago
weedfs_link.go mount: make metadata cache rebuilds snapshot-consistent (#8531) 3 weeks ago
weedfs_metadata_flush.go mount: make metadata cache rebuilds snapshot-consistent (#8531) 3 weeks ago
weedfs_quota.go fix: improve mount quota enforcement to prevent overflow (#7804) 3 months ago
weedfs_quota_test.go chore: execute goimports to format the code (#7983) 3 months ago
weedfs_rename.go Fix S3 delete for non-empty directory markers (#8740) 3 days ago
weedfs_rename_test.go mount: make metadata cache rebuilds snapshot-consistent (#8531) 3 weeks ago
weedfs_stats.go chore: execute goimports to format the code (#7983) 3 months ago
weedfs_symlink.go mount: make metadata cache rebuilds snapshot-consistent (#8531) 3 weeks ago
weedfs_unsupported.go mount: implement create for rsync temp files (#8749) 2 days ago
weedfs_write.go convert error fromating to %w everywhere (#6995) 8 months ago
weedfs_xattr.go go fix 1 month ago
weedfs_xattr_freebsd.go Enable writeback_cache and async_dio FUSE options (#7980) 3 months ago
wfs_filer_client.go adjust fuse logs 3 months ago
wfs_save.go mount: make metadata cache rebuilds snapshot-consistent (#8531) 3 weeks ago